if you are referring to the Unity FPS example, the source code is provided in the Unity Example pack found here:
https://smartfoxserver.com/download/sfs2x#p=examples
All you have to do is creating a new project in Netbeans and add the example's source classes to it.
Also make sure to set the Java compiler version to version 8.
If you're completely new to developing server side Extensions for SmartFoxServer I recommend reading this quick guide first:
